Men arrested over 'murder' of teen girl in 1999
25/11/2008
Police have today arrested three men on suspicion of murder and conspiracy to murder in connection with the disappearance of a 15-year-old girl in north-east London in 1999.
Tulay Goren was reported missing by friends and family on January 22nd 1999. She was last seen 15 days previously in the Woodford Green area of London.
Three men, aged 48, 41 and 55, were arrested at an address in east London on Tuesday.
A statement from the Metropolitan police released today said the men were currently being questioned at east London police stations.
Between January and September 1999, three men and a woman were arrested in connection with the investigation. All were later bailed and no further action was taken.
Police claim that their investigation into Tulay's disappearance has always remained open and confirmed her body has never been discovered.
